Acclaimed Korean pianist Sun Kyung Lee will present a recital Saturday, Feb. 7, at 7:30 p.m. in the University of Wyoming Fine Arts Center concert hall. Tickets cost $5 for students and senior citizens and $7 for others.

The second half of the program will be a joint performance with UW Professor Theresa Bogard, coordinator of keyboard studies at UW, in piano duets and duo piano works.

The UW Department of Music is establishing an official exchange program with Kookmin University in Seoul, Korea, and Lee will sign the documents during her visit, says Bogard.

Lee has received critical acclaim for her solo appearances with several orchestras such as the Seoul Philharmonic, Pohang Philharmonic, New Seoul Philharmonic and Plovdiv Opera & Philharmonic Orchestra.

Her passion for teaching has led her to involvement in many piano festivals and master classes in Korea, Japan, Thailand, England and the United States. She has taught many award-winning students and is now associate professor of music at Kookmin University in Korea. Lee earned her bachelor's and master's degrees in music at Seoul National University in Korea, and earned her doctor of musical arts degree in piano performance at Boston University.
